Output 4cc76a30f6afffa03360ea26d7d094235ff1a3d348b7a6bef47252a1a239b4fe:7

value
1407863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dcd0fe9d38575404de3b2d0f3b22db132cb6c2b OP_EQUAL
address
34QbB5LcN3fGXQD4UsbS4WgD6cKQeg4yKa
transaction
4cc76a30f6afffa03360ea26d7d094235ff1a3d348b7a6bef47252a1a239b4fe
confirmations
148777
spent
true